Team identity or style is definitely a real thing. Craig Custance's book with a bunch of coaches going through their winning games had touched on how these teams came together with a philosophy, whether it came from the players or from the coach.

What the Flames are trying to be? A 4 line team that rolls consistently without breaking and playing as a 5 man unit.

What they actually are? A team who relies on its star players to drag them out of mediocrity and is only as good as their weakest link on any given night. Unfortunately for them, there seems to consistently be a weak link of some sort, whether it's goaltending outside of Smith, PP, specific players etc.
